Carolina Garri is a scholar working on Oncology, Hematology and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Carolina Garri has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 335 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 4 papers in Oncology, 3 papers in Hematology and 2 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Carolina Garri’s work include Iron Metabolism and Disorders (3 papers), Endoplasmic Reticulum Stress and Disease (2 papers) and Monoclonal and Polyclonal Antibodies Research (2 papers). Carolina Garri is often cited by papers focused on Iron Metabolism and Disorders (3 papers), Endoplasmic Reticulum Stress and Disease (2 papers) and Monoclonal and Polyclonal Antibodies Research (2 papers). Carolina Garri collaborates with scholars based in United States, Chile and Spain. Carolina Garri's co-authors include Marco T. Núñez, Elizabeth C. Theil, Tomás Walter, Fernando Pizarro, Andrés Aranda-Díaz, Adam R. Renslo, Priyadarshini Jaishankar, Steven Chen, Michelle R. Arkin and Brian R. Hearn and has published in prestigious journals such as Blood, Oncogene and Journal of Controlled Release.
